1. Salem Fraudster Nabbed by Virudhunagar Cyber Crime Police
The Virudhunagar Cyber Crime police arrested one from Salem for duping a Rajapalayam man of Rs 67,000 by promising a government job. Using cyber tracking, police nabbed him in Edappadi. Rs 17,000 was recovered. He was booked under fraud and IT Act provisions and remanded in judicial custody.
2. Delhi Police Bust Mobile Tower Scam, Two Arrested
Delhi Police arrested two fraudsters, for running a fake mobile tower installation scam. They created fraudulent websites and deceptive ads, tricking victims into paying hefty registration fees. Over 50 fake websites were linked to the scam. Rs 1.85 lakh was stolen from a complainant. Investigation continues.
3. Gurugram Police Arrest Two Cyber Fraudsters Using Chinese App
Gurugram Police arrested two fraudsters, for blackmailing loan app users by morphing their photos and sending obscene images to relatives. They extorted victims via WhatsApp threats. Police recovered five mobiles and three laptops. Six similar cases are linked to them. Investigation into their network continues.

4. Kolkata Police Arrest 8 in SIM Card Fraud Linked to Cybercriminals
Kolkata Police arrested eight POS handlers for issuing SIM cards without consent and selling them to cyber fraudsters. They manipulated biometric devices to reuse fingerprints, enabling large-scale fraud. Police seized 729 SIM cards and nine biometric devices. Investigations revealed these SIMs were used in cybercrimes, including scams targeting foreigners.
5. Cybercrime Racket with Dubai Links Busted in Rajasthan, One Held
Rajasthan Police busted a cyber fraud network linked to Dubai, arresting a man in Jaipur. He was caught with 61 SIMs, linked to scams run by Dubai-based Anna. The gang used SIM boxes for fraud. More suspects are identified, and further investigation is underway.

6. Unstoppable Info-Stealer Malware Exposes Millions of Victims
A government tip-off led to 284 million stolen email addresses and passwords being added to Have I Been Pwned (HIBP). The data, linked to the Alien Txtbase Telegram channel, was stolen via info-stealer malware. HIBP updated its database with 244 million new passwords, aiding cybersecurity efforts worldwide.
7. London ‘Com’ Network Member Convicted for Indecent Child Images
An East London man, was convicted for fraud and child image offenses after supplying stolen data to the “CVLT” online group. This group blackmailed teenage girls into sharing explicit content and performing harmful acts, using threats and stolen information.

8. Rochester Police Make Biggest Cyber Arrest in Child Sex Crime Case
Rochester police arrested John Timmerman, 43, for sex crimes involving over 150 victims across multiple states and countries. Charges include child solicitation and sexual extortion. The case is the department’s largest cyber investigation into child exploitation. Authorities expect to identify more victims as the investigation continues.
9. Foreign Fraudsters Recruiting Nigerians for Cybercrime – Olukoyede
EFCC Chairman warned that foreign fraud syndicates are recruiting young Nigerians into cybercrime, including crypto fraud. He highlighted security threats linked to money laundering and illegal arms trade. A recent EFCC raid in Lagos arrested 194 foreigners. He urged coordinated efforts to combat organized cybercrime in Africa.
10. Philippine Army Detects Cyberattack on Network Infrastructure
The Philippine Army confirmed a cyberattack on its network by an unnamed group, though no data was reportedly stolen. However, advocacy group Deep Web Konek claimed 10,000 soldier records were leaked. The Philippine Navy pledged support in investigating and securing military systems against future cyber threats.
